Alabama State University buries time capsule to be opened in 2074
Just months after opening a 50-year-old time capsule, Alabama State University has buried more of its history for future students and faculty to discover. ASU President Dr. Quinton T. Ross Jr. hosted Thursday’s ceremony to bury the new time capsule which contained several historical and contemporary materials from around campus. The time capsule is schedule to be unsealed on August 22, 2074.

Earthquake detected in northeast Alabama; no damage reported
A small earthquake occurred in northeast Alabama late Friday, the U.S. Geological Survey has confirmed. The quake happened at 11:35 p.m. Friday. Its epicenter was about two and a half miles below the surface, less than half a mile north-northeast of the town of Section in Jackson County and about 6.7 miles south-southeast of Scottsboro.

Kamala Harris, Donald Trump get on Alabama state ballots near deadline
Vice President Kamala Harris, the Democratic presidential nominee, and former President Donald Trump, the Republican nominee, are officially on Alabama’s November general election ballots. The Alabama Democratic Party filed paperwork Friday to put Harris on the ballot, following the conclusion of the Democratic National Convention on Thursday.
